If your goal is to be truly thankful, from your heart, then I hope this will help!<\/p>\n<p>Psalm 100 is very short, but is packed full of truths we need, and instructions to heed. This challenge is designed to help us take a few moments each day during this week to consciously cultivate a heart of gratitude and thankfulness toward God, and to encourage us to let that resonate in and through our lips and lives.<\/p>\n<p>Will you join me as we take a deeper look at this beautiful psalm and seek to incorporate its wisdom into our lives? \u00a0All you will need is your Bible, a notebook, a pen, and a heart that is willing to seek the Lord.<\/p>\n<p><strong>4 Simple Steps<\/strong>:<\/p>\n<ol>\n<li>Read Psalm 100 daily.<\/li>\n<li>Copy it at least once daily (this should take about 5-10 minutes).<\/li>\n<li>Commit it to memory. Does this seem like a big step? Read it out loud, copy it, and start with memorizing one verse at a time.<\/li>\n<li>Each day choose one of these steps:<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<ul>\n<li>Write down an action word\/phrase in the Psalm:<br \/><strong>Example<\/strong>: Serve the Lord<br \/>What one thing can I do today to show my gratitude to God?<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<ul>\n<li>Write down an attitude word\/phrase in the Psalm:<br \/><strong>Example<\/strong>: with gladness<br \/>Am I serving the Lord with gladness? How can I do that?<br \/><br \/><\/li>\n<li>Write down something this passage teaches about God. Take the time to think about what that means. Thank Him for who He is.<br \/><strong>Example<\/strong>: The Lord is good (vs. 5)<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"list-style-type: none;\">\u00a0<\/li>\n<li>Write down a specific way to act on these truths. Choose something to do today, and make a commitment to do it.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>Don\u2019t forget to pray and ask the Lord to help you as you seek to know Him and praise Him for His goodness.
